It doesn’t take long to draw up a big list of great reasons to visit Australia. From starry nights in the outback and days out on the beach to natural wonders like the Great Barrier Reef and cultural icons such as the Sydney Opera House; not to mention the fine wines, beer, barbecues, koalas, penguins, laid-back lifestyle, a small matter of 16,000 miles of fabulous coastline and… well, you soon start losing count.

There’s only one problem: all those reasons to visit Australia aren’t exactly a secret. So what if you want to get off the beaten track Down Under – and what if you want a fresh take on those must-see sights?

For example, in Melbourne, if wildlife is your thing, you could take a trip to Phillip Island, 90 minutes from the city, to witness the famous “Penguin Parade”. At dusk, hundreds of little penguins (the smallest penguin species) come out of the sea and head across the beach to their burrows in the sand dunes.

Or you could bike around Melbourne, visit the Melbourne Cricket Ground or, yes, see Ramsay Street on the Official Neighbours Ultimate Tour. And if you haven’t had enough of Australia’s amazing landscapes, you could tour the dramatic Great Ocean Road – the scenic coastal highway that winds along the Victoria coastline – to see the Twelve Apostles, a series of beautiful rock stacks rising out of the Southern Ocean.
